Anticoagulant treatment in patients with COVID-19 – modern guidelines

Introduction: The COVID-19 pandemic has presented humanity with unprecedented health, social, economic and political challenges. For medical specialists, the obstacles are mainly related to the high contagious index of the infection and the frequency of complications – pneumonia, respiratory failure, thrombosis, etc.
Objective: This review aims to analyze the available data on the frequency of venous and arterial thrombosis, their prevention and treatment.
Conclusion: Currently, the data support the use of anticoagulants only in hospitalized patients for COVID-19.
